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
321 31453 067 4689853532 93
292418 07454210821 23680339611
292418 07454210821 23680339611
26270 53 477
All about undefined
Interested in learning more?
292418 07454210821 23680339611
26270 53 477
See more
027000872 0555118090 30832941067
52792 4627 2581 50 31
See more
12723 760
5248 1300488 637 05
See more